RCE in Netgain-systems Enterprise_manager
CVE-2018-10587
NetGain Enterprise Manager (EM) is affected by OS Command Injection vulnerabilities in versions before 10.0.57. These vulnerabilities could allow remote authenticated attackers to inject arbitrary code, resulting in remote code execution.
Vulnerability class: Command Injection (OS Command Injection)
